| PraisonAI is a multi-agent teams system. From 1.5.1 until 1.7.2, MCPSecurity.evaluatePolicy() in src/praisonai-ts/src/mcp/security.ts invokes the configured credential validator only when AuthMethod is api-key or bearer. Basic and OAuth policies accept any non-empty Authorization header without calling auth.validate(), then return an authenticated result, allowing callers with invalid credentials to access MCP tools and resources protected by those policies. This issue is fixed in version 1.7.2. |
| Open Access Management (OpenAM) is an access management solution. Prior to 16.1.1, the default configuration initializes the iPlanetDirectoryPro SSO cookie with HttpOnly disabled and without a protective SameSite default, and OAuth and OpenID Connect consent flows reuse that cookie through CsrfProtection as a CSRF token. When combined with same-origin cross-site scripting and a user following an attacker-controlled link, the cookie can be read and reused to steal the SSO session and complete attacker-driven consent grants. This issue is fixed in version 16.1.1. |
| Kimai is an open-source time tracking application. Prior to 2.58.0, ExportController::createExportTemplate() and ExportController::editExportTemplate() inherit only the class-level create_export permission, which ROLE_TEAMLEAD receives by default, and omit the create_export_template permission required by the API routes and user interface. A teamlead can directly access the export template creation and editing web routes to create or modify global ExportTemplate records marked available to all users, altering export columns, renderer, format, and output used by other users and administrators. This issue is fixed in version 2.58.0. |
| Kimai is an open-source time tracking application. Prior to 2.57.0, GET or POST requests to /en/admin/project/{id}/rate/{rate}, /en/admin/customer/{id}/rate/{rate}, and /en/admin/activity/{id}/rate/{rate} independently resolve the authorized parent identifier and the attacker-selected child rate identifier without confirming that the ProjectRate, CustomerRate, or ActivityRate belongs to that parent. An authenticated user who can edit one parent object can pair it with a rate record from an unauthorized project, customer, or activity and persist changes to billing configuration in kimai2_projects_rates, kimai2_customers_rates, or kimai2_activities_rates. This issue is fixed in version 2.57.0. |
| Kimai is an open-source time tracking application. Prior to 2.58.0, POST /api/teams/{id}/members/{userId} and POST /api/teams/{id}/activities/{activityId} verify that a teamlead may edit the Team but do not verify access_user for the referenced User or view access for the referenced Activity. A teamlead can add users or activities outside the teamlead's manageable scope to an editable team, bypassing the narrower choices enforced by TeamEditForm and UserRepository::getQueryBuilderForFormType(). The resulting relationships can be trusted by RolePermissionManager::checkTeamAccessActivity() and other team-based authorization, visibility, reporting, and workflow logic. This issue is fixed in version 2.58.0. |
| Kimai is an open-source time tracking application. Prior to 2.57.0, PATCH /api/timesheets/{id} and POST /api/timesheets accept a user-controlled project identifier through TimesheetApiEditForm and FormTrait, and ProjectRepository::getQueryBuilderForFormType() places that identifier in an unconditional OR branch that bypasses the team access criteria. Any authenticated user with edit_own_timesheet can therefore assign an owned timesheet to a project outside the user's teams, persist unauthorized project attribution, and retrieve project and customer metadata through GET /api/timesheets/{id}?full=true. TimesheetTeamAccessValidator now checks changed project and activity associations against current team access. This issue is fixed in version 2.57.0. |
| Open Access Management (OpenAM) is an access management solution. Prior to 16.1.1, GroovySandboxValueFilter permits an authenticated server-side script author to escape the scripting sandbox despite the default class allow and deny lists. A user such as a sub-realm RealmAdmin who can create or edit a script in an executed context can invoke operating-system commands as the OpenAM application server account, crossing the realm-scoped administration boundary and compromising the JVM and every realm it serves. This issue is fixed in version 16.1.1. |
| Open Access Management (OpenAM) is an access management solution. Prior to 16.1.1, OAuthTokenStore reads caller-supplied token identifiers from the shared Core Token Store (CTS) without an OAuth-only namespace, and OAuthAdapter accepts a row whose BLOB claims to contain an OAuth token without binding the trusted CTS type or verifying integrity. An attacker who can place controlled JSON in CTS under a known token identifier, such as through Push Registration followed by an anonymous SNS callback in an enabled realm, can mint OAuth bearer tokens and OpenID Connect ID tokens with chosen subject, client, realm, and scope. The flaw does not by itself create an OpenAM SSO session or grant console access. This issue is fixed in version 16.1.1. |

| Open Access Management (OpenAM) is an access management solution. Prior to 16.1.1, IdentityResourceV1.queryCollection() passes the _queryId parameter from /json/{realm}/users to CrestQuery with escapeQueryId disabled, bypassing protection added for CVE-2021-29156. The unescaped value reaches DJLDAPv3Repo.getFilter(), where it is concatenated into an LDAP filter, allowing an authenticated attacker to inject LDAP metacharacters for user enumeration and blind LDAP injection. This issue is fixed in version 16.1.1. |

| The WSO2 Integrator MI VS Code extension fails to properly sanitize or validate user-supplied input when processing Micro Integrator projects opened from untrusted sources. This allows a crafted project to inject and execute arbitrary operating system commands through the unit test execution flow.
Successful exploitation of this vulnerability could lead to the execution of arbitrary OS commands on the system where the VS Code extension is running. The extent of the impact is dependent on the privileges of the user account under which VS Code is operating. Exploitation requires the user to grant workspace trust to the malicious project and subsequently trigger the unit test execution. |
| The self-registration flow accepts user-supplied input for usernames without adequately preventing the disclosure of username existence. When a user attempts to register with an existing username, the system responds with an error message that explicitly indicates the username is already in use.
This behavior allows an attacker to discover valid usernames within the system. The discovery of valid usernames can facilitate subsequent attacks such as brute force, social engineering, and targeted phishing campaigns. |
| The SMS OTP flow fails to adequately handle error messages, allowing an attacker to infer the existence of registered user accounts based on the responses received during the OTP initiation process.
This weakness can be exploited by an attacker to discover valid usernames within the system. The impact is amplified for accounts that have not configured a mobile number, as the enumeration is specifically tied to this condition. The discovery of these usernames can facilitate subsequent brute force attacks, social engineering attempts, and information leakage, potentially leading to reputational damage, loss of customer trust, and regulatory non-compliance. |

| Kimai is an open-source time tracking application. Prior to 2.58.0, PATCH /api/timesheets/{id}/restart, PATCH /api/timesheets/{id}/duplicate, and the web duplicate workflow can derive a new record from an owned historical timesheet after the user's access to its project or activity has been revoked. TimesheetVoter evaluates the own-timesheet permission before current team access, and its canStart() logic validates object visibility but does not verify the user's current team access to the referenced project and activity. An old entry therefore acts as a persistent capability to create new time records under an unauthorized project and activity, corrupting budgets, statistics, reports, and invoices after an administrative revocation. This issue is fixed in version 2.58.0. |
